The act or sound of uttering a loud, exuberant cry or shout (a whoop).
Sudden whooping from the campfire broke the stillness of the night.
whoop
Verb
raiting
To shout or cry out loudly and enthusiastically.
The fans whooped with joy when their team scored the winning goal.
To make a loud, high-pitched sound, often as a signal or call.
The hunters whooped to communicate with each other across the forest.
(of a person with whooping cough) to inhale convulsively with a characteristic gasp after a fit of coughing.
The baby coughed violently and then whooped for breath.
